Working Principle / Structural Principle When a vehicle approaches the treatment channel, an entry sensor detects its presence and sends a signal to the control system. The controller activates the pump and chemical dosing system according to the programmed operating sequence.

As the vehicle travels across the platform, strategically positioned spray nozzles apply the prepared disinfectant solution to the vehicle's tyres, wheels, underbody and chassis. Side and lower spray lines can be arranged to improve coverage of areas that are difficult to reach using conventional manual spraying.

The spray cycle can be configured according to vehicle speed, treatment requirements, traffic direction and the selected disinfectant. After the programmed cycle is completed, the system stops automatically or remains ready for the next vehicle.

For farms with two-way vehicle movement, separate entry and exit detection can be incorporated. A collection tray and drainage connection can also be provided to manage contaminated liquid according to the site's wastewater plan.

Vehicle cleaning should be coordinated with disinfection where required. Heavy organic contamination should be removed before disinfectant application when specified by the disinfectant manufacturer, and the selected chemical should be used at the approved concentration and contact time.

Installation & Maintenance

Installation: The system can be supplied as a modular surface-mounted unit or designed for inset installation. The foundation, drainage, water supply and electrical infrastructure should be prepared according to the approved project drawings.

  1. Confirm the final vehicle dimensions, axle loads and traffic direction before installation.
  2. Prepare a level concrete, asphalt or engineered base for surface-mounted configurations.
  3. For inset systems, prepare the foundation, drainage and collection structure according to the civil drawings.
  4. Position the spray platform, ramps and structural components according to the installation layout.
  5. Connect the pump, water supply, dosing unit, spray lines and control cabinet.
  6. Install and align entry and exit sensors according to the vehicle path.
  7. Check all nozzle positions and spray patterns before commissioning.
  8. Test automatic activation, manual override and spray-cycle controls.
  9. Calibrate chemical dosing according to the selected disinfectant manufacturer's instructions.
  10. Inspect filters regularly and clean them to prevent reduced flow and nozzle blockage.
  11. Inspect hoses, fittings, valves, pumps and electrical connections periodically.
  12. Flush the spray circuit with clean water when required by the chemical and equipment instructions.
  13. Remove accumulated debris from the platform and collection tray.
  14. Check drainage lines and drain valves to prevent wastewater backup.
  15. Inspect galvanized and stainless-steel components for mechanical damage and chemical deposits.
  16. Test sensors and automatic cycles regularly as part of the farm maintenance schedule.
  17. Protect water and chemical circuits against freezing where required by local climate conditions.
